JOHANNESBURG – Police are monitoring elements of northern Durban after protesters blocked streets with stones and burning tyres and torched a minimum of 20 automobiles.
It’s understood protesters are sad about service supply and councillor candidate lists for the upcoming municipal elections in August.
One individual was shot and wounded this morning and is now recovering in hospital.
Police say the state of affairs is calm in the intervening time however they may stay within the space in case protesters determine to regroup.
The police’s Thulani Zwane stated, “The state of affairs is a bit quiet in the mean time however police are monitoring all these areas the place there have been protests. This morning, at round 2am we acquired numerous protest reviews that there was hassle within the northern elements of Durban (sic).”
